Official abstract text for this publication.
Systems and methods for coupling filter elements to at least one flange extending inside a housing are disclosed. In one aspect, a filter system may include a housing having an inlet, an outlet, a first end, a second end, a sidewall extending between the first end and the second end, a longitudinal centerline, and at least one flange extending inside the housing; and a plurality of filter elements located inside the housing, the plurality of filter elements each including an end shaped to couple directly to the at least one flange.

What is claimed is: 1. A filter system, comprising: a housing having an inlet, an outlet, a first end, a second end, a sidewall extending between the first end and the second end, a longitudinal centerline, and at least one flange extending inside the housing; and a plurality of filter elements located inside the housing, the plurality of filter elements each including an end shaped to couple directly to the at least one flange, wherein the at least one flange is a single annular flange, and wherein the single annular flange is C-shaped. 2. The filter system according to claim 1 , wherein the end of each of the plurality of filter elements are shaped to provide a snap-fit coupling with the at least one flange. 3. The filter system according to claim 1 , wherein the ends of the plurality of filter elements are located on opposite sides of the at least one flange. 4. The filter system according to claim 1 , wherein the ends of the plurality of filter elements are coextensive in a proximal-distal direction. 5. The filter system according to claim 1 , wherein the C-shaped flange is concave with respect to the longitudinal centerline of the housing. 6. The filter system according to claim 1 , wherein the at least one flange is attached at the first end of the housing and is located adjacent to the outlet of the housing. 7. The filter system according to claim 1 , wherein the plurality of filter elements include a first filter element and a second filter element, and wherein the ends of the first and second filter elements have complementary shapes to the at least one flange. 8. The filter system according to claim 7 , wherein the complementary shapes include a concave shape on the first filter element and a convex shape on the second filter element, as viewed from the longitudinal centerline of the housing. 9. The filter system according to claim 1 , wherein a portion of the housing is removable, and the plurality of filter elements are replaceable via the removable portion of the housing. 10. A filter assembly comprising: a first filter element having a first outlet end including a first opening; a second filter element having a second outlet end including a second opening; and the first and second outlet ends of the first and second filter elements include coupling surfaces having complementary shapes, wherein the complementary shapes are located about the first opening of the first filter element, and located on a radially outer surface of the second outlet end of the second filter element, wherein at least one of the complementary shapes is a C-shape. 11. The filter assembly according to claim 10 , wherein the first and second filter elements are cylindrical, and the first filter element is sized to be located within the second filter element. 12. The filter assembly according to claim 11 , wherein the first outlet end of the first filter element is sized to be received within the second opening of the second filter element. 13. A filter assembly comprising: a first cylindrical filter element having a first outlet end including a first opening; a second cylindrical filter element having a second outlet end including a second opening, wherein the first cylindrical filter element is sized to be located within the second cylindrical filter element; and the first and second outlet ends of the first and second cylindrical filter elements include coupling surfaces having complementary C-shapes, wherein the complementary C-shapes are located about a radially inner surface of the first opening of the first cylindrical filter element, and located on a radially outer surface of the second outlet end of the second cylindrical filter element. 14. The filter assembly according to claim 13 , wherein the coupling surfaces are configured to receive a single annular flange therebetween. 15. The filter assembly according to claim 14 , wherein the coupling surfaces are configured to provide a snap-fit connection with the single annular flange. 16. The filter assembly according to claim 13 , wherein the first cylindrical filter element and the second cylindrical filter element each include end walls opposite their respective outlet ends.
